vue3用什么框架比较好
-
Vue.js是一款非常流行的前端框架,它的第三个主要版本Vue 3在性能、开发体验和可用性方面都有很多改进。随着Vue 3的发布,也出现了许多与之相配套的框架和工具。以下是一些值得推荐的Vue 3框架:
-
Vite: Vite是为Vue开发定制的构建工具,它基于ES modules构建应用,提供了快速的冷启动、热模块替换和按需编译等功能。Vite的设计理念是在开发过程中尽可能减少构建时间,提高开发体验。
-
Vue Router: Vue Router是Vue的官方路由管理工具,它能够帮助开发者实现SPA(单页应用)的路由管理。Vue Router在Vue 3中也进行了升级,提供了更好的响应式、异步路由和动态路由等功能。
-
Vuex: Vuex是Vue的官方状态管理工具,用于管理应用的状态。在Vue 3中,Vuex提供了更简洁的API和更好的类型推断,使状态管理更加便捷。
-
Vue Test Utils: Vue Test Utils是Vue的官方单元测试工具,它提供了一套API用于测试Vue组件的行为和状态。在Vue 3中,Vue Test Utils也进行了适配,使开发者能够更方便地编写和运行单元测试。
-
VeeValidate: VeeValidate是一款轻量级的表单验证库,用于验证用户输入的表单数据。它提供了丰富的验证规则和自定义错误提示,能够帮助开发者快速实现表单验证功能。在Vue 3中,VeeValidate也支持了Composition API,使其更加灵活易用。
总结来说,以上提到的框架都是与Vue 3配套使用,并且都有很好的可用性和开发体验。具体选择哪个框架,取决于你的项目需求和个人偏好。希望以上信息能够帮助你选择适合的框架。
2年前 -
-
在选择一个适合于Vue 3的框架时,有一些流行且广泛使用的选择可以考虑。以下是几个值得注意的框架:
-
Vuetify:Vuetify是一个基于Vue的UI组件库,提供了丰富的预制组件和主题样式。它具有响应式布局和可自定义的主题,使得构建精美的用户界面非常容易。
-
Quasar:Quasar是一个全面的Vue框架,提供了一套丰富的组件和工具,用于构建跨平台的应用程序,包括Web、移动和电脑应用。Quasar的组件库和工具使得构建高性能应用程序变得简单快捷。
-
Element Plus:Element Plus是一个基于Vue 3的UI组件库,它是Element UI的升级版本。Element Plus提供了大量的易于使用的组件,具有出色的可定制性和灵活性。它适用于构建各种类型的应用程序。
-
Ant Design Vue:Ant Design Vue是Ant Design的Vue版本,也是一个流行的UI组件库。它提供了丰富的组件和模板,具有强大的可定制性和易用性。Ant Design Vue适合于构建企业级应用程序。
-
Tailwind CSS:Tailwind CSS是一个高度可定制的CSS框架,可以与Vue相结合使用。它提供了一套原子级别的CSS类,用于快速构建自定义样式。Tailwind CSS非常灵活,可以满足各种项目的需求。
选择适合的框架取决于您的项目需求、个人技术偏好和团队的经验水平。建议先了解每个框架的特点和功能,然后通过尝试和比较来确定最适合您的项目的框架。此外,还可以考虑查看框架的文档、使用案例和社区支持来帮助你做出决策。
2年前 -
-
当谈到使用Vue3开发项目时,有几个框架是比较受欢迎的。以下是一些常用的Vue3框架:
-
Vue Router:Vue Router是一个官方的路由管理器,用于处理Vue应用程序的路由功能。它允许您在Vue项目中创建和管理多个页面,并通过URL导航。Vue Router提供了一组API,用于定义路由和导航守卫,以及一些内置组件,如<router-view>和<router-link>。使用Vue Router可以更容易地构建单页应用的多页面结构。
-
Vuex:Vuex是Vue的官方状态管理库,用于在Vue应用程序中管理全局状态。它提供了一个集中式的状态存储,以及一些API来改变和监听状态的变化。使用Vuex可以更好地组织和管理您的Vue应用程序中的数据。它还提供了一些特性,如模块化,以便于开发大型的Vue应用程序。
-
Element Plus:Element Plus是一个基于Vue3的UI框架,它提供了丰富的UI组件和交互风格。它是对Element UI的升级版,并且与Vue3兼容。使用Element Plus可以加速您的开发过程,帮助您构建出漂亮且功能丰富的用户界面。
-
Vite:Vite是一个由Vue核心团队开发的构建工具,用于快速地打包和运行Vue应用程序。它使用了ES模块的原生浏览器支持,以及开发服务器的热模块替换功能,可以在开发过程中实时更新您的应用程序。使用Vite可以提供更快的开发体验和更高的构建性能。
以上框架都是与Vue3兼容的,而且它们都具有一定的功能和优势。您可以根据您的项目需求,选择最适合您的框架。
2年前 -